Motivational Speaker should be taken at either 1 or 2 points by your entire team. There's no reason for kickers and punters to waste such a huge amount of their total VPs on a VA that works better if it's spread out around the team anyway.

What about Hometown Hero? +1 Confidence at home looks solid!
My K has Heart of a Champion and Hometown Hero both at 10 points. HH helps 8 times during the season and potentially in all 4 playoff games (depending on seeding). HH also has that little bit of extra stamina, which can't hurt. It's definitely a better investment than Laces Out or Overtime Killer, which seem to get recommended an awful lot around here.
